#380242 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#380242 is composed of 22% red, 0.8%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 290.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 13.3%. #380242 color hex could be obtained by blending #700484 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#380242 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#380242 has RGB values of R:56, G:2,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 3670594.

Shades and Tints of #380242
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080009 is the darkest color, while #fdf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#380242
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222123 is the less saturated color, while #380242 is the most saturated one.
